Do Westerners Need a Visa for Somalia?

Yes. All foreign nationals, including citizens of the US, UK, EU countries, Canada, and Australia, require a visa to enter Somalia. Somalia does not currently offer visa-free entry for Western passport holders.

Visa rules may vary slightly depending on:

  • Purpose of travel

  • Length of stay

  • Port of entry

  • Sponsoring organization inside Somalia

Because procedures are not fully standardized across all regions, professional visa assistance is strongly recommended.

Common Types of Somalia Visas for Western Nationals

Tourist Visa

Issued for short stays, typically for private visits or exploratory travel. Tourist visas usually require:

  • Valid passport (minimum 6 months validity)

  • Passport-size photographs

  • Proof of onward or return travel

  • Local contact or invitation (often required)

Due to security and administrative considerations, tourist visas are limited and closely scrutinized.


Business Visa

The most common visa type for Western nationals traveling to Somalia for professional reasons.

Suitable for:

  • Business meetings

  • Trade discussions

  • Investment exploration

  • Contract negotiations

Key requirements often include:

  • Invitation letter from a Somali company or authority

  • Business registration documents of the inviting entity

  • Passport and travel details


Work Visa / Long-Term Stay Visa

Issued to foreigners employed by:

  • NGOs and international organizations

  • Government or diplomatic missions

  • Private companies operating in Somalia

This visa generally requires:

  • Employment contract

  • Sponsorship by the employer

  • Security clearance (in some cases)

  • Approval from relevant Somali authorities

Work visas are usually valid for longer durations and may be renewable.


NGO / Humanitarian Visa

Specifically designed for individuals working with:

  • United Nations agencies

  • International NGOs

  • Humanitarian or development projects

This category is widely used by Western nationals and often facilitated through institutional channels with faster processing when documentation is complete.

How to Obtain a Somalia Visa

Visa on Arrival (Limited Availability)

Somalia offers visa on arrival at Mogadishu International Airport for certain travelers, particularly those sponsored by recognized organizations. However, this option:

  • Is not guaranteed

  • Depends heavily on prior approvals

  • Is not recommended without professional coordination


Embassy or Consular Processing

Somalia has limited embassy representation worldwide. In many cases:

  • Applications are processed through Somali embassies in neighboring countries

  • Or coordinated directly with Somali immigration authorities

Due to procedural complexity, errors can lead to delays or refusals.
